LightZone is now UNDEAD

Announcement:

The LightZombie Project is an unofficial, volunteer, open-source project to try to keep LightZone usable for current licensees. We have updated Raw for new camera models, links for re-downloading the LZ install packages, instructions on recovering a lost license key, a blog, a user forum, a Twitter feed, ...

What we can't do is issue new licenses. We're very serious, though, about supporting current LightZone licensees to whatever extent possible.

Submitted by tex on Sat, 06/15/2013 - 11:14
Today, June 15, 2013, marks an extraordinary event here at the LightZone Project. The new, free, open source V4.0 of LightZone for Windows goes live today. Follow the new link in the block in the left sidebar for the download package. Please read all the text BEFORE you download. The Linux version should be following along shortly (some glitches popped up this week), and the Mac Beta Test will also start as soon as one key defect (defect=bug we know about ;-* ) has been rectified.
